VPS线路双发包是什么?如何实现?
| 技术参数 |
说明 |
| 网络带宽 |
双发包需要足够的带宽支持,建议选择100Mbps以上的VPS |
| 操作系统 |
推荐使用Linux系统(如CentOS、Ubuntu) |
| 网络协议 |
支持TCP/IP协议栈,可配置多路由策略 |
| 适用场景 |
高并发网络应用、负载均衡、网络加速等 |
VPS线路双发包技术详解
什么是VPS线路双发包?
VPS线路双发包是指通过配置虚拟专用服务器(VPS),使其能够同时通过两条网络线路发送数据包的技术。这种技术可以提升网络吞吐量、实现负载均衡,并提高网络连接的可靠性。
实现步骤
1. 环境准备
- 操作说明:选择支持多网络接口的VPS服务商
- 使用工具提示:建议选择Linux系统的VPS,如CentOS 7/8或Ubuntu 20.04 LTS
- 模拟界面:
# 检查网络接口
ip a
2. 网络接口配置
- 操作说明:为VPS添加第二个网络接口并配置IP地址
- 使用工具提示:使用
ifconfig或ip命令配置网络接口
- 模拟界面:
# 添加第二个网络接口
sudo ip addr add 192.168.1.2/24 dev eth1
3. 路由策略配置
- 操作说明:设置多路由策略,实现数据包分流
- 使用工具提示:使用
ip route命令配置路由表
- 模拟界面:
# 添加第二条路由
sudo ip route add default via 192.168.1.1 dev eth1
4. 发包测试
- 操作说明:使用工具测试双发包效果
- 使用工具提示:推荐使用
iperf或mtr工具测试
- 模拟界面:
# 使用iperf测试带宽
iperf -c server_ip -P 2
常见问题及解决方案
| 问题 |
原因 |
解决方案 |
| 网络接口无法识别 |
驱动未安装或配置错误 |
检查并安装正确的网络驱动 |
| 数据包分流不均 |
路由策略配置不当 |
调整路由权重和策略 |
| 带宽提升不明显 |
VPS带宽限制或网络拥塞 |
联系服务商升级带宽或优化路由 |
发表评论